I've only really worked my way past the first three shrines, so I imagine that's basically tutorial-level stuff.  As someone who thought BOTW was just good and could not understand why it was talked about in such glowing terms (and indeed someone who doesn't really have any pre-conceived biases towards any other Zelda titles), TOTK is...good.  There's nothing bad in there, it's a very competently made game, pretty much zero noticeable bugs (which is sad to triumph as a positive, but these days...), performance is silky smooth even on the limited Switch, and you can tell that there's a lot of thought an love put into the making of it.  

But outside of that, with the best will in the world, it feels a wee bit lazy.  Like a (admittedly very good) fully-featured DLC for BOTW, rather than a new game.  The new powers are a lot of fun, and the fusing stuff really open up possibilities.  But all the bits that really got to me about BOTW are still there, and a lot of the presentation is just completely unchanged, which is something I wouldn't necessarily expect from a big sequel years in development.  Don't get me wrong, it doesn't make the game bad by any means.  Just would have liked to have seen them take a few more risks and a bit more of a freshen up.  Maybe once I'm further into the game I'll hit this big vein of stuff I think is brilliant and that complaint will erode, we'll see.

Wasn't overly buzzed about the new Zelda coming out and i've played just about every game. Thought BOTW was great but i'm still a nostalgic when it comes to zelda games so the lack of dungeons/bosses and no real direction in the game was weird at times. Also the shrines became quite repetitive/boring.  I still hold OOT as the best. 

That being said i've bought TOTK and not put it down, it feels better this time, interesting story, and the building ability really gets you thinking creatively on how to do puzzles. having no 1 way to solve a puzzle is both a good and bad thing. In older games you had that sense of achievement when you worked it out, in BOTW and TOTK you can fluke it or use various abilities to get through.
